Key ceremony checklist — step 4 (Quarrow Search, nightly reindex). As the new contractor, verify the reindex scheduler is paused before any key rotation; an in-flight reindex holding the old key will fail silently. Confirm pause in the scheduler dashboard, then note the timestamp in the ceremony log. To decrypt the index-signing key from cold storage, enter the recovery passphrase shown below.

strongbox words: holax-rusax-jorath-aldeth

## Step 4: Update your plugin manifest

Deploybeak, our deploy-status chat bot, now loads plugins through the Perchline registry rather than the legacy drop-in folder. External authors must declare a manifest version of 2 and list every command their plugin registers; undeclared commands are silently ignored. Validate your manifest with the bundled checker before publishing, since malformed entries block the whole plugin. For local testing, start Deploybeak with the settings shown below.

settings of fahag-haduf:
[ulaox]
port = 8443
region = south-2
host = ulaox.lumiccorp.internal
timeout_ms = 500
retries = 8

Action item 7 (owner: Tovey, platform security): the Quillhaven static-analysis baseline file suppressed 214 findings, including the injection flaw behind this incident. We will audit every baseline entry, require a justification comment and expiry date for each suppression, and fail CI when an expired entry remains. New suppressions need sign-off from a security reviewer. The audit checklist, expiry policy, and current triage status are maintained on the internal page below.

runbook for yahop-hawif: https://confluence.zemvarlabs.internal/pages/pages/browse/c89f8afc